Comprehensive Definitions & Senses
2 senses- 1
The act or process of disinfecting or purifying an area, structure, or object by exposure to smoke, vapor, or gas to eradicate pests, insects, or harmful microorganisms.
"The historic building required thorough fumigation to eliminate termites from its wooden framework." - 2
A historical medical or ritual treatment involving the inhalation or application of medicinal smoke or fumes.
"Early pharmacopoeias frequently prescribed herbal fumigation for respiratory ailments."

Linguistic Origin & Historical Etymology
Derived from the Latin 'fumigare' (to smoke), combining 'fumus' (smoke) and 'agere' (to drive or do). It entered Middle English via Old French in the 15th century, originally denoting the therapeutic or ritual use of smoke and vapor before evolving into modern pest control terminology.

View all stories →How Are Palisade Cells Adapted for Photosynthesis (and Why Are They Called 'Palisade')?
Palisade mesophyll cells are column-shaped, densely packed with chloroplasts, and positioned near the leaf's upper surface to maximize light absorption for photosynthesis. Their name comes from the French word for a defensive fence of wooden stakes, referencing their tightly aligned, upright cellular structure.
